In about a week, Richfield Public Schools should have a new leader.

The school board recently narrowed down its list of finalists for the superintendent's post, which is being vacated by the retiring Robert Slotterback. The board plans to make a final decision by next Wednesday

The three finalists are: Steven Unowsky, Assistant Superintendent in St. Paul; Dierdre Wells, Superintendent, Inver Grove Heights and David Law, Assistant Superintendent, White Bear Lake.

Law is one of three finalists for the Anoka-Hennepin superintendent's job.

Interviews for the three finalists will take place next Monday through Wednesday. A decision is expected on Wednesday.
